Improved Itaconate Production with <i>Ustilago cynodontis</i> via Co-Metabolism of CO<sub>2</sub>-Derived Formate
In recent years, it was shown that itaconic acid can be produced from glucose with <i>Ustilago</i> strains at up to maximum theoretical yield. The use of acetate and formate as co-feedstocks can boost the efficiency of itaconate production with Ustilaginaceae wild-type strains by reducin...
